I looked up the Professor for some reason. I received my first A, which took a while, in his Psychology class. He was a very animated, interesting and fun professor. Passed away this past August at the age of 81. Turns out he was a world-class athlete and trained for the 1964 Olympics. I remember one class he talked about how fascinating it was for a basketball player to be able to shoot the basketball - the way the muscles would be able to launch the ball taking into account weight, distance, height, velocity, in order to find the proper arch and trajectory to make the basket.
